The Public Institutions for Integration (EPI) have the mission to contribute to the well-being and social and/or professional integration of people with disabilities or facing difficulties in professional and/or social integration. More than 900 people are supported in very diverse contexts.
An ambitious and meaningful project
We strengthen support and care practices in two reception structures, Kaolin and Intera, designed to meet the needs of people with autism spectrum disorder (ASD) and intellectual developmental disorder (IDD) in complex situations.
This project, based on mixed socio-educational and medico-therapeutic support, aims to become an example of best practices, a reference place where the most recent, validated, and effective approaches will be implemented.
